## Summary
La Sierra University is a private Seventh-day Adventist university located in Riverside, California, United States. Founded in 1922, it offers undergraduate and graduate programs through a variety of academic schools including the Zapara School of Business. The university is affiliated with the Seventh-day Adventist Church and operates under an academic quarter calendar system.

## Key Facts
- Founded in **1922**  
- Located in **Riverside, California**, United States  
- Operated as a **private not-for-profit educational institution**  
- Affiliated with the **Seventh-day Adventist Church**  
- Academic calendar follows the **academic quarter** system  
- Total student enrollment was **1,993** as of fall 2020  
- Endowment valued at **$20,797,171** as of June 30, 2020  
- Employs approximately **404 staff members** as of September 2020  
- Main address: **4500 Riverwalk Parkway, Riverside, CA 92515-8247**

### Overview
La Sierra University (LSU) is a private, four-year liberal arts university situated in Riverside, California. Established in 1922, it has grown from a small denominational college into a comprehensive institution serving nearly two thousand students annually.

### Location and Campus
The main campus spans over 165 acres along the banks of the Santa Ana River. It features modern facilities including residence halls, classrooms, laboratories, and recreational centers. The university also houses specialized units like the Center for Near Eastern Archaeology, contributing to scholarly work beyond traditional academics.

### Institutional Profile
As part of the Seventh-day Adventist educational system, La Sierra emphasizes holistic learning grounded in Christian ethics. It serves students from various backgrounds but maintains close alignment with Adventist doctrine and lifestyle practices.

#### Accreditation and Recognition
La Sierra holds accreditation from the WASC Senior College and University Commission (WSCUC), ensuring quality standards in postsecondary instruction. It is recognized under several federal databases including IPEDS (ID: 117627).

#### Carnegie Classifications
Multiple classifications have been assigned based on institutional characteristics:
- Master’s Colleges and Universities – Small Programs
- Four-Year, Full-Time, Inclusive, Higher Transfer-In
- Balanced Arts & Sciences/Professions, Some Graduate Coexistence
- Research Doctoral: Single Program – Education
- High Undergraduate Focus

These reflect its dual emphasis on teaching excellence and select areas of advanced study.

### Academics
Offering more than 60 majors across five schools—Business, Education, Health Professions, Liberal Arts and Sciences, and Religion—La Sierra provides pathways toward associate, bachelor’s, master’s, and doctoral degrees.

Academic Quarter System:
Each term lasts ten weeks, allowing faster progression through degree requirements compared to semester-based institutions.

Admissions Metrics (Fall 2020):
- Admission Rate: 57%
- Yield Rate: 10%

Student Demographics:
- Total Enrollment: 1,993
- Employees: 404

Financial Standing (as of June 30, 2020):
- Endowment: $20,797,171 USD
- Total Assets: $192,974,775 USD

### Athletics
Athletically competing in NCAA Division II, the La Sierra Golden Eagles represent the university in intercollegiate sports. They compete within the Pacific West Conference and maintain active participation in regional tournaments and championships.
